TTS(Text-to-Speech,文本转语音)技术是一种将书面文本信息转换成自然流畅的语音输出的技术,它通过模拟人类的发音过程,使计算机能够“朗读”文字,从而为用户提供听觉上的信息获取方式。
原理
TTS技术的原理主要包括以下几个步骤:
1、文本分析:对输入的文本进行预处理,包括分词、词性标注、句法分析等,以确定文本中的每个词或短语的读音和语调。
2、语言处理:进一步确定发音单元,如音素,并处理语调、语速、重音等信息。
3、声学模型处理:基于声学模型生成数字音频波形,这些模型可以是规则或统计模型,也可以是深度学习模型,用于预测语音信号的特征。
4、音频合成:将生成的语音波形数据转换成可播放的声音信号,并通过音频设备播放出来。
5、后处理:对生成的语音进行平滑处理,消除不自然的过渡,提高语音的自然度和可懂度。
应用场景
TTS技术的应用场景非常广泛,包括但不限于以下领域:
1、辅助阅读:帮助视力障碍或阅读困难用户顺利阅读文本内容。
2、语音搜索:在移动搜索场景中,用户可以通过语音输入关键词,TTS技术可以将搜索结果以语音形式输出,提升用户体验。
3、智能助手:在智能家居、车载系统或移动应用中,TTS技术可以为用户提供语音指令和反馈,增强人机交互的流畅性和自然度。
4、语言学习:为学习新语言的人提供标准的发音示范,帮助他们更好地掌握发音技巧。
5、有声读物:将电子书或文章转换为语音,方便用户在通勤、休息时听取内容。
随着技术的不断发展和进步,TTS技术将在更多领域发挥重要作用,提供更加便捷和智能的服务。